Hereditary susceptibility to breast cancer: significance of age of onset in family history and contribution of BRCA1 and BRCA2.

Abstract

OBJECTIVE

To correlate mutations in BRCA1 and BRCA2 with family history of breast cancer in a first-degree relative for women diagnosed with breast cancer before age 45 who do not have a personal or family history of ovarian cancer.

METHODS

Family history for women with breast cancer diagnosed before age 45 was provided by ordering physicians via a test requisition form designed for this purpose. Gene analysis was performed by dye primer sequencing for the entire coding regions of BRCA1 and BRCA2. Because a personal and family history of ovarian cancer are known to be significantly associated with mutations, women with either were excluded from analysis.

RESULTS

Overall, deleterious mutations in BRCA1 or BRCA2 were identified in 85 of 440 women (19%) with breast cancer under 45. Mutations were identified in 73 of 276 women (26%) with a first degree family history of breast cancer compared to 12 of 164 without (7%) (P < .0001). When results were analyzed by the age of diagnosis in first degree relatives, mutations were identified in 56 of 185 women (30%) with at least one first degree relative with breast cancer diagnosed before age 50 compared with 17 of 91 women (19%), where the first degree family history of breast cancer was at or over age 50 (P = .042).

CONCLUSION

Among women with breast cancer diagnosed before age 45, a first-degree relative diagnosed with the disease under age 50 is an indicator of a mutation in BRCA1 or BRCA2 even in the absence of a family history of ovarian cancer. Therefore, women diagnosed with early-onset breast cancer should be asked about the age of onset in any first-degree relative diagnosed with the disease, as well as about any family history of ovarian cancer. Mutations in BRCA2 account for a substantial proportion of hereditary breast cancer. Therefore, studies that are limited to BRCA1 or that do not analyze by age of onset of breast cancer in relatives may underestimate the contribution of mutations in BRCA1 and BRCA2 to women with early onset breast cancer.

摘要

目的

对于45岁之前被诊断为乳腺癌且无个人或家族卵巢癌病史的女性,研究BRCA1和BRCA2基因的突变与一级亲属乳腺癌家族史之间的相关性。

方法

45岁之前被诊断为乳腺癌的女性的家族史由开具检查申请单的医生通过为此目的设计的表格提供。通过染料引物测序对BRCA1和BRCA2的整个编码区进行基因分析。由于已知个人和家族卵巢癌病史与突变显著相关,有这两种情况的女性被排除在分析之外。

结果

总体而言,440名45岁以下乳腺癌女性中有85名(19%)被鉴定出BRCA1或BRCA2存在有害突变。有乳腺癌一级家族史的276名女性中有73名(26%)检测到突变,而无家族史的164名女性中有12名(7%)检测到突变(P < 0.0001)。当按一级亲属的诊断年龄分析结果时,至少有一名一级亲属在50岁之前被诊断为乳腺癌的185名女性中有56名(30%)检测到突变,而一级亲属乳腺癌家族史在50岁及以上的91名女性中有17名(19%)检测到突变(P = 0.042)。

结论

在45岁之前被诊断为乳腺癌的女性中,即使没有卵巢癌家族史,50岁之前被诊断为乳腺癌的一级亲属也表明其BRCA1或BRCA2存在突变。因此,对于被诊断为早发性乳腺癌的女性,应询问其任何被诊断为乳腺癌的一级亲属的发病年龄以及卵巢癌家族史。BRCA2突变在遗传性乳腺癌中占相当大的比例。因此,仅限于BRCA1或未按亲属乳腺癌发病年龄进行分析的研究可能低估了BRCA1和BRCA2突变对早发性乳腺癌女性的影响。
